Koondrook's most common reported offences are burglary, theft & damage — about 38% of the total. That's lower than the Victorian average of 58%. Violent crime is more common than the state average, and total offences are up 34% over 4 years.
Hover any segment for the full breakdown.
Other theft is rising — +125% over 3 years (4 → 9).

Population growth is the clearest leading indicator of housing demand. Koondrook grew −1% between 2013 and 2023, and is projected −5% more by 2036.
